Archive for the ‘Short Sales’ Category1.7 Trillion in foreclosures still ahead?Sunday, May 23rd, 2010RealtyTrac and Trulia announced last week that 41% of people would consider a “Strategic Default”, or choose to stop paying their mortgage even if they are capable because of negative equity (owing more than your home is worth). First American Core Logic says there are 130 million homes in the United States. If 20% of them are upside down, or 26 million homes, and 41% walk, then 10.4 million homes would go into default. The National Association of Realtors says the median home price is $166,100, so if you take 10.4 million homes by $166,100, you have over $1,727,400,000,000 in foreclosures ahead. Let’s hope strategic defaults reach no where near the 41% level. It is a big problem and Short Sale Pros always advises against it. Foreclosure rates surge nationwideThursday, April 15th, 2010RealtyTrac said today that the number of U.S. homes taken over by banks jumped 35 percent in the first quarter from a year ago. In addition, households facing foreclosure grew 16 percent in the same period and 7 percent from the last three months of 2009. A record number of U.S. homes were lost to foreclosure in the first three months of this year, a sign banks are starting to wade through the backlog of troubled home loans at a faster pace, according to a new report. More homes were taken over by banks and scheduled for a foreclosure sale than in any quarter going back to at least January 2005, when RealtyTrac began reporting the data. “We’re right now on pace to see more than 1 million bank repossessions this year,” said Rick Sharga, a RealtyTrac senior vice president. California accounted for the biggest slice overall of homes facing foreclosure — roughly 23 percent of the nation’s total. One in every 62 properties received a foreclosure filing in the first quarter. See the full article here. California tax break for people in short salesTuesday, April 13th, 2010This new measure waives state taxes on mortgage debt that has been forgiven in a foreclosure or short sale. It applies to debt forgiveness in 2009 through 2012, and brings California into conformity with federal debt relief efforts. Gov. Arnold Schwarzenegger signed the measure, “SB 401″, which permits married partners to exclude canceled mortgage debt up to $500,000 on their primary residence, $250,000 if an individual. Breaking News: FHA Waives 90 Day No Flip Rule for 1 YearFriday, January 15th, 2010Flipping is becoming more and more accepted by the government and major lending institutions. This is evidenced by Freddie Mac’s recent bulletins, updated credit policies by Wells Fargo to allow for C buyer financing, and revised title bulletins stating that the C purchase price does not need to be revealed to the A lender as long as certain disclosures are made. Today, the FHA has rescinded its 90 anti-flipping rule and will, for a period of 1 year, allow FHA buyers to obtain loans on properties that have been recently purchased by investors. See the Full Article HERE The policy change will permit buyers to use FHA-insured financing to purchase HUD-owned properties, bank-owned properties, or properties resold through private sales. This will allow homes to resell as quickly as possible, helping to stabilize real estate prices and to revitalize neighborhoods and communities.
